Overhead conveyor systems
Overview
Industrial Kinetics Overhead Conveyor Systems are engineered solutions for assembly, finishing, transportation, and accumulation of products where floor space optimization and controlled product flow are critical. By suspending loads above the work area, overhead conveyors improve plant layout flexibility, enhance operator access, and support continuous or indexed production processes.
Overhead conveyor systems are commonly applied in automotive, industrial manufacturing, finishing, and material handling environments. Each system is engineered to the specific load, process, and facility requirements, utilizing proven overhead conveyor architectures and robust mechanical construction.

Specifications
| Feature | Specification |
|---|---|
| Equipment Type | Overhead Conveyor System |
| Primary Function | Overhead transport, accumulation, and processing of unit loads |
| Conveyor Styles | Enclosed track overhead conveyors I-beam monorail conveyors Power and free conveyor systems |
| Track Construction | Enclosed formed steel track Structural steel I-beam track |
| Carrier Types | Trolleys with load bars or fixtures Pallet or part carriers Custom hangers or frames |
| Drive Arrangement | End drive Center drive Multiple drives for long systems |
| System Layouts | Straight runs, curves, vertical changes Closed-loop or in-line configurations |
Controls
- PLC-based control architecture
- Variable frequency drives for speed control and smooth acceleration
- Zone-based accumulation and release logic
- Power and free logic allowing independent carrier movement
- Operator pushbutton stations with release and emergency stop functions
- Proximity sensors and photoeyes for carrier detection and spacing control
- HMI interface for system monitoring, diagnostics, and setup
- Safety-rated emergency stop circuits and pull cords
Load Capacities
- Designed to accommodate a wide range of unit load weights
- Typical systems support light components through heavy assemblies depending on track type and carrier design
- Load capacity determined by:
- Track size and construction
- Trolley and carrier design
- Hanger spacing and system geometry
- Final load ratings established per application

System Integration
Overhead conveyor systems are commonly integrated with floor conveyors, lifts, turntables, robotic work cells, and finishing equipment. Control systems coordinate carrier movement, accumulation, and routing to ensure smooth material flow and safe operation. These systems can interface with plant control, manufacturing execution, or warehouse management systems as required.

Frequently Asked Questions
What are the advantages of an overhead conveyor system?
Overhead conveyors free up valuable floor space, improve layout flexibility, and provide controlled product movement through assembly or finishing processes.
Can overhead conveyors accumulate products?
Yes. Power and free overhead conveyor designs allow accumulation, buffering, and selective release of carriers.
Are overhead conveyors suitable for heavy loads?
Yes. Load capacity is determined by track size, carrier design, and support structure, allowing systems to be engineered for light to heavy assemblies.
Can overhead conveyors integrate with automated equipment?
Yes. Overhead systems commonly integrate with robots, lifts, and automated work cells through coordinated controls.
